NAMI Alliance Day, formally Field Leadership Day, is designed specifically for NAMI State Organizations and NAMI Affiliates. Presented and developed by NAMI National’s Alliance Relations, Development and Field Governance Department, this day is dedicated to supporting the great work taking place within the Alliance! In 2022, NAMI Alliance Day was held on Tuesday, June 14th, and preceded the NAMI Convention (June 15th & 16th).
NAMI Alliance day is for staff, Executive Directors, Board Members and volunteers of all NAMI State Organizations and NAMI Affiliates.
Presentations were delivered by several NAMI National Staff and the various team members in the Alliance Relations, Development and Field Governance department: Field Capacity Building, Field Resource Development (NAMI Walks), Field Governance and Membership, and Knowledge and Learning.

It’s All in the Data!
This session explored how the data collected from the Culturally and Linguistically Appropriate Services survey and Organizational Health Assessment Survey (OHAS) taken by NAMI State Organizations will be used to build capacity and respond to the needs of the field. Bridgespan provided an update on their assessment of the current state of NAMI National’s operating model and preliminary recommendations of a future state.

EXPRESS TALKS consisted of two talks, one after the other, followed by a 10-minute combined live Q&A.
Topic: Emblematic Gestures: NAMI Logo Usage as Defined in the Governing Documents
FG&M discussed the required elements for authorized usage of the NAMI logo and the critical importance that NAMI State and NAMI Affiliate marketing materials are aligned in order to maintain, promote, and protect the NAMI brand.

Topic: Collaborative Strategy for Field Fundraising
The Field Resource Development (FRD) team discussed strategies for collaborating with neighboring NSONAs to strengthen their fundraising potential. Attendees learned how the FRD team has been facilitating collaborations among NAMIWalks events through their multi-event sponsorship and national team programs. Attendees were able to implement these strategies for local fundraising events and initiatives.

Topic: An Introduction to NAMI for New Leaders
This session introduced a new resource designed for field leaders of all types, whether volunteer, staff, or Executive Director at an affiliate or state organization. The short, basic orientation provides a foundation of information on the NAMI Alliance’s structure and how NAMI works with the field. Attendees learned how the new NAMI leader orientation will be rolled out and where it fits within a larger focus on supporting field leaders.

Topic: Moving (Back) to a Regional Model to Support the NAMI Alliance
The Field Capacity Building team has moved back to a Regional Model in an effort to support the NAMI Alliance more effectively, efficiently, and strategically through technical assistance, training, and tools. Attendees learned more about the model, how the team supports the Alliance through this model, and the myriad benefits the model can offer in how we help the Alliance build and strengthen its organizational capacity.
